Swim England Assistant Artistic Swimming Coach – Blended Learning

As an aspiring coach, this course will equip you with the knowledge and tools to actively support an Artistic Swimming Coach in the delivery of a planned training session.

Who is the course designed for?

Anyone who wants to take the first step to become a Artistic Swimming Coach or interested in supporting a coach in a club environment.

Course delivery format

  • 4x3 Zoom webinars - During these sessions, the tutor will cover the theory topics, a venue orientation and planning for your coaching sessions
  • Practical assessment sessions at the pool – this will consist of a meet and greet, preparation, assisting coaching sessions, evaluation and feedback.

Course content

You will learn about:

  • The role of the assistant coach
  • The fundamentals of Artistic Swimming
  • How to safely prepare, support and conclude coached Artistic Swimming sessions
  • Basic and Artistic Swimming specific coaching skills
  • Coach and performer development
  • Good practice in coaching ethics
  • Health and safety
